As part of the CSP, SWIFT established the CSCF (Customer Security Controls Framework) to help organizations in the financial services industry implement a baseline of security. Last updated in July 2021, the SWIFT CSCF comprises a set of 21 mandatory and 10 advisory security controls for the operating environment of SWIFT users.

SWIFT Customer Security Programme (CSP) Guide 2025
At the heart of the CSP is the Customer Security Controls Framework (CSCF), which outlines specific security measures designed to mitigate cyber risks. The CSCF is updated annually to adapt to the evolving threat landscape, incorporating feedback from the SWIFT community, advancements in cybersecurity practices, and changes in technology or ...
